Definitions (1)

Meanings associated with the root عري across classical and Qur'anic Arabic.

  1. 1
    The root عري primarily means to be or become naked, bare, or unclothed. It can also refer to being devoid of something, like a place being bare of vegetation or a person being without possessions.
